Magazines Announce ‘Readers’ Choice Awards’ Recipients

The readers of Babcox’s Counterman, Brake & Front End, ImportCar and Underhood Service magazines have announced the Readers’ Choice Award recipients for 2004. The awards are based upon those companies whose advertising most successfully communicated their messages to the aftermarket.

Each year, Babcox, through AdScope research, mails questionnaires to parts professionals and repair shop owners across the country who receive the magazines. In specific detail, readers are asked about the relative impact and importance of each ad. Those ads that score the highest become the Readers’ Choice winners. For the last eight years, Babcox has awarded the Readers’ Choice honors.

Counterman reaches more than 50,000 professionals at every level of the U.S. automotive parts distribution channel. Brake & Front End magazine serves this country’s more than 40,000 repair shop owners whose businesses are concentrated on under-the-car repairs. ImportCar is the complete import service magazine, and is received by more than 29,000 import specialist repair shop operators across the country. Underhood Service provides technical repair editorial to more than 40,000 professionals who perform service and repair of the under-the-hood systems.

SRNA Promotes Horne to Strategic Account Manager

Wayne Horne has been a part of SRNA for nearly eight years and held various roles throughout his tenure, starting in customer service.

SRNA Wayne Horne

Sumitomo Rubber North America (SRNA), a subsidiary of Sumitomo Rubber Industries, has promoted Wayne Horne to strategic account manager.

Horne has been a part of SRNA for nearly eight years and held various roles throughout his tenure. Starting in customer service, Horne handled calls and orders and then transitioned to be a part of the fanatic field sales team, the company said. From there, he advanced to account manager, where he oversaw all direct passenger car and light truck business in the western region. Horne then embraced the role of sales strategist, collaborating with the team for 16 months before being promoted to strategic account manager, SRNA said.
